Tigene Injection
Tigene Injection is utilized for severe bacterial infections that resist other antibiotics effectiveness.
Tigecycline belongs to the tetracycline class of antibiotics and operates by inhibiting bacterial growth This drug exclusively targets and treats bacterial infections, not viral or fungal infections, by impeding their growth.
It is not suitable for treating hospital acquired pneumonia or diabetic foot infections It is effective against specific severe infections like community acquired pneumonia, skin infections, and abdominal infections.
Patients prescribed it should adhere to their healthcare provider's recommendations regarding dosage and duration of treatment.
It is crucial to report any persistent symptoms or adverse effects promptly.
